Output af1fc03cc80ef8af5983318ef992f85042c62e2e5fdd5ca98d992011a8856a66:52

value
405848622
script pubkey
OP_0 OP_PUSHBYTES_32 ab80a82c69e8ec07d2cad65499bdc3dc027f4bc78cb7c93c29a11f624e2b16a4
address
bc1q4wq2strfarkq05k26e2fn0wrmsp87j783jmuj0pf5y0kyn3tz6jqutmzv7
transaction
af1fc03cc80ef8af5983318ef992f85042c62e2e5fdd5ca98d992011a8856a66
spent
true